The blood type diet is a diet advocated by Peter D'Adamo and outlined in his book Eat Right 4 Your Type. Its basic premise is that ABO blood type is the most important factor in determining a healthy diet. D'Adamo groups those thirteen races together by ABO blood group, each type within this group having unique dietary recommendations. Blood group O is believed by D'Adamo to be the hunter, the earliest human blood group. The diet recommends that these supposedly muscular, active people eat a meat-rich diet. ...read more from Wikipedia
Fast Facts:
- --The blood type diet has met various criticisms from scientists and healthcare professionals.1
- --D' Adamo's diet program is lacking significant scientific background.2
- --There are no clinical studies on the blood type diet.3
